在数字化转型加速推进的背景下,分布式项目管理软件正成为企业提升跨地域协作效率的关键工具。随着远程办公、混合办公模式的普及,传统集中式项目管理系统已难以满足全球化团队对实时沟通、任务分配和进度可视化的高要求。因此,构建一个功能完备、安全可靠且易于扩展的分布式项目管理软件,已成为现代组织的核心战略之一。
什么是分布式项目管理软件?
分布式项目管理软件是一种基于云计算或边缘计算架构的项目管理平台,其核心特点是数据和服务分布在多个地理位置的节点上,而非单一中心服务器。这种架构支持多团队、多时区、多设备的并发访问与操作,确保即使在网络不稳定或部分节点故障的情况下,项目仍能持续运行。相比传统单体架构系统,它具有更高的可用性、弹性扩展能力和更强的数据冗余机制。
为什么需要分布式项目管理软件?
首先,全球业务扩张使得企业不得不面对跨国家、跨文化的团队协作挑战。例如,一家中国公司在硅谷设有研发团队,在德国设有销售部门,若仅依赖本地部署的项目管理系统,将导致信息孤岛和响应延迟。其次,疫情后时代远程办公常态化,员工更倾向于灵活工作方式,而传统系统往往缺乏移动端适配和离线编辑能力,影响生产力。此外,数据安全与合规性日益重要——GDPR等法规要求数据存储本地化,分布式架构可通过区域节点部署满足这些需求。
关键功能模块设计
要打造一款真正高效的分布式项目管理软件,必须涵盖以下核心功能:
1. 实时同步与版本控制
通过分布式数据库(如CockroachDB、TiDB)或CRDT(冲突可解决复制数据类型)技术实现多用户同时编辑同一文档而不产生冲突。例如,当两位项目经理在同一需求文档中修改内容时,系统应自动合并变更并记录历史版本,避免数据覆盖。
2. 智能任务调度与优先级排序
结合AI算法分析任务依赖关系、资源利用率和成员技能标签,动态调整任务分配。比如,当某成员因病请假时,系统可自动将相关任务重新分配给具备相似经验的同事,并通知所有人更新进度计划。
3. 多语言与文化适配界面
国际化是分布式系统的必备能力。UI应支持自动翻译(如集成Google Translate API),同时根据用户所在地区自动切换时区、日期格式和货币单位,减少沟通误解。
4. 安全与权限管理
采用RBAC(基于角色的访问控制)模型,结合零信任架构(Zero Trust Architecture),确保每个用户只能访问授权范围内的数据。敏感项目可设置“最小权限原则”,并记录所有操作日志供审计追踪。
5. 离线模式与增量同步
对于网络不稳定的地区(如偏远矿区、海上钻井平台),系统需提供离线编辑功能。用户可在本地保存草稿,待连接恢复后自动上传并合并至云端主库,保障连续性。
技术架构选型建议
构建分布式项目管理软件的技术栈选择至关重要。推荐采用微服务架构(如Spring Cloud、Kubernetes),将用户管理、任务跟踪、文件存储等功能拆分为独立服务,便于独立部署与扩容。前端使用React/Vue构建响应式界面,后端使用Go或Node.js处理高并发请求,数据库方面可选用MongoDB用于非结构化数据存储,PostgreSQL用于事务型数据处理。
实施路径与最佳实践
第一步:明确业务场景与目标用户群体。是面向中小企业还是大型跨国集团?不同规模的企业对性能、成本和易用性的诉求差异巨大。
第二步:从小范围试点开始。选择一个项目组进行为期3个月的试运行,收集反馈并优化流程,如任务模板、通知策略、报表维度等。
第三步:逐步推广至全公司。建立培训体系,包括视频教程、FAQ手册和在线客服,降低学习曲线。
第四步:持续迭代与监控。利用Prometheus + Grafana搭建可观测性平台,实时监测API延迟、错误率、用户活跃度等指标,及时发现瓶颈。
案例分析:某金融科技公司的成功转型
某国内知名金融科技公司在2023年引入分布式项目管理软件后,项目交付周期缩短了35%,跨时区会议减少40%。其核心做法包括:① 将项目分解为微服务模块,分别部署在阿里云华东、北美和欧洲节点;② 引入AI辅助排期工具,自动生成每周工作量预测;③ 建立“项目健康度评分卡”,每周向管理层推送关键指标变化趋势。该方案不仅提升了内部协作效率,还增强了客户满意度,成为行业标杆。
未来发展趋势
随着生成式AI、区块链和Web3技术的发展,分布式项目管理软件将进一步演进。例如,未来可能引入智能合约自动执行项目里程碑付款;利用大模型生成日报摘要、风险预警报告;甚至通过NFT形式认证项目贡献者权益。这标志着项目管理不再只是工具,而是组织知识资产沉淀与价值流转的新范式。
结语
分布式项目管理软件不仅是技术升级,更是管理模式的革新。企业在选择或开发此类系统时,应以“用户为中心”、“数据驱动”和“可持续演进”为三大原则,才能真正释放远程团队的潜力,实现从分散到协同、从低效到高效的跨越。





